Key Considerations Before Buying

  • 20 bar pressure is marketing hype: true espresso extraction happens at 9 bars, so this machine's high rating doesn't guarantee better shots—look for consistent pressure and temperature stability in reviews.
  • The 9-in-1 automatic programs are convenient, but they limit manual control. If you're a purist who wants to adjust grind, dose, and extraction time, a semi-automatic machine with manual override might suit you better.
  • The removable milk tank is a standout feature for milk-based drinks, but consider cleaning complexity: a tank that's easy to detach and wash is essential to avoid stale milk residue and bacterial buildup.

Common Issues

Many machines in this segment suffer from inconsistent temperature control, leading to bitter or sour shots. Also, integrated milk tanks can be a hygiene challenge if not cleaned thoroughly after each use. Some users report that the 'crema' produced is more foam than true crema, a sign of suboptimal pressure or coffee freshness.

Quality Indicators

Look for machines with a solid, heavy portafilter, a brass or stainless steel brew group, and a steam wand that produces microfoam rather than large bubbles. Check for user feedback on the consistency of extraction and the durability of the pump over time.
